  1. Describe the process by which greed, absent sexism or bigotry on the part of business owners, can lead to the reduction in wage gaps between men and women and between whites and nonwhites.

Answer #1

The reduction of such gap could only be possible if there is a greed offered to the business owners.

The process is to implement a lucrative offer to owners if they satisfy certain norms – suppose a 2% tax cut could be implemented if they can establish fair wages (without any gap). Men and women (so as to whites and non-whites) working in the same field must get equal salary.

The fear of punishment (through law) to business owners may not reduce wage gap, because it makes them finding ways how to manipulate such law. But when there is an offer, they must feel utilizing it; therefore, greed can make this happen.
